在Debian系统上,Kafka数据备份策略主要包括全量备份和增量备份两种类型。以下是详细的备份和恢复方法:
全量备份
- 指定备份的主题:
BACKUP_TOPIC=test
- 指定备份的数据目录:
BACKUP_DIR=/tmp/backup
- 创建备份目录:
mkdir -p$BACKUP_DIR
- 备份主题数据:使用
kafka-console-consumer.sh
工具将主题数据备份到指定目录。
增量备份
- 使用第三方工具:例如 Kafka 的 MirrorMaker 等。
- 创建 MirrorMaker 配置文件:指定源和目的地址。
- 运行 MirrorMaker:使用
kafka-run-class.sh
kafka.tools.MirrorMaker执行数据同步。
请注意,以上信息仅供参考,实际操作时请根据具体情况进行调整。